UK: Asahi UK reports record demand for its alcohol-free options
Beer group Asahi UK has reported record demand for its alcohol-free options across two of the UK’s largest summer events, Drinks International reported on July 21.
The group has reported that sales of Peroni Nastro Azzurro 0.0% at Royal Ascot increased by 90% between 2023 and 2026.
Meanwhile, an alcohol-free draught trial at BST Hyde Park helped to grow 0.0% share of total beer sales by 83%.
“As moderation becomes increasingly mainstream, Asahi UK continues to invest in making premium alcohol-free choices available in the moments that matter most to consumers,” said Rob Hobart, marketing director at Asahi UK.
The results follow the release of Sip Happens: Mindful Tastes, a report launched by the group earlier in the year in collaboration with Time Out, that found that “nine in 10 UK drinkers actively moderate their alcohol consumption in some way” and “more than half switch between alcoholic and alcohol-free drinks depending on the occasion”.
Hobart continued: “The findings from Sip Happens: Mindful Tastes suggest that moderation is no longer a niche behaviour but an established part of modern social culture, with drinkers expecting high-quality alcohol-free options to be available wherever they choose to spend their leisure time.”
